Brass Tacks Press

Brass Tacks Press, based in Los Angeles, has published over 50 books of poetry, prose, and comics since it was founded in 2002 by poets Robert Campbell, Pablo Capra, and Richard McDowell. A focus of Brass Tacks Press has been to publish books about the "Lower Topanga" artists community (bulldozed to make way for a state park in 2006), Malibu, and Downtown LA.
